### Migration Step 3 — FixtureForge 2.x

Swap `make_records()` calls for `build_batch()`. The new factory seeds deterministically per test module instead of globally, so flaky ordering issues in the Aldbury suite should disappear. Legacy sequences are gone; anything relying on global counters needs the compat shim. Once the shim is in place, apply the following default configuration.

service settings:
FRAMIR_LOG_LEVEL=debug
FRAMIR_METRICS_HOST=metrics.framir.tolvaqcorp.corp
FRAMIR_POOL_SIZE=16

Subject: Door sensor recall — Level 2

Hi all,

The sensor units on the Level 2 doors at Hollis Quay are being recalled by the supplier. Fitters from Varnik Systems will swap them out this Thursday. Badges won't scan on those doors until Friday morning. Use the stairwell entrance instead — it stays on the old reader. The temporary entry code for the stairwell is:

turnstile pass: bdg-YH-5

Handover — Replica Lag Alarm on the Thornquist Mirror

For plugin authors picking this up: the read-replica lag alarm on the Thornquist mirror fires when replication delay exceeds ninety seconds. Most incidents trace to long-running analytical queries from third-party plugins, so please add statement timeouts before shipping. I tuned the alarm hysteresis last week; details are in the handover archive. Check the replay log carefully before acknowledging any alert. The archive unlocks with the recovery passphrase below.

recovery phrase for tafop-fawep: zorwyn-ulaox

## Artifact Signing — Inventory Reconciliation Job

The nightly reconciliation job for Stockline now signs its output manifests before upload. Unsigned manifests are rejected by the Ledgerbox ingest as of build 412. Two mismatches last week traced to a stale key on the runner pool; rotated Tuesday. Action for sync: confirm all runners pull the current key at job start. The active signing key for the reconciliation pipeline is as follows.

signing key of yafop-taguf = bky3_Kre